    Skilled Operator

    A day in the life of a Skilled Operator:

    Line Preparation, Changeover of Filling Equipment to fill different sizes and Products.

    • Assist Line Fitter in setting up Filling Machines, Labeller, Collator/Shrink wrapper, De-Palletiser as per POP for planned product & size.                                            
    • Calibrate scales for size being filled.                                                                                             

    Operation of Filling & Packaging equipment

    • At Start-up, ensure all machine parts are intact on Filling Machines, Labeller, Collator/Shrink wrapper, De-Palletiser,                                          
    • Ensure that line starts up on time.                                                     
    • Make appropriate adjustments as per procedure to achieve net mass and hourly outputs to achieve targets, contact Team Leader and/or HOD in case of deviation.                                         

    QA Functions

    • Conduct CP checks on Vibratory Feeder sieves, Tote Tilt vibrator sieves & record                             
    • CCP control on  Metal detectors (Validate metal detector samples)                                          
    • Net Mass Control - Check packets on Free Weigh and record as per SOP                                   

    Data Capture – SAM, SAP                                                      

    • Material declaration (GR, print SSCC labels MGTO5 and pallet recording on pallet control sheet.
    • Perform SAM transactions - Capture stoppages as per occurrences with reason codes, Capture hourly/shift production outputs.                                                 
    • End of Shift/Production                                                                                   
    • Attend and actively participate in all MDWT meetings.                                              
    • Assist in Training New Operators                                                       
    • Substitute as Team Leader in his absence or when so requested.                             

    What will make you successful?

    • Minimum Grade12 or equivalent
    • Knowledge and skill in operating flow wrapping machines

    Medical Delegate Nestle Infant Nutrition (NIN)- 6 Month Contract

    Position Summary

    • To achieve recommendation and advocacy of Nestlé Infant Nutrition (NIN) products with Health Care Professionals and Institutions. Responsible for ethical and science-based detailing of Nestle Infant Nutrition products in the 1st 1000 days.

    A day in the life of a Medical Delegate:

    Product and concept detailing in the assigned territory:

    • Apply Professional Negotiation Skills at an advanced level and use the appropriate product, concept knowledge and research to detail the NIN range to HCPs.

    Territory management

    • Manage the assigned territory of about 250 - 300 HCPs including HCI’s in assigned territory.
    • Achievement of field force effectiveness as per Master data management/HCP classification/ HCP and HCI segmentation, master schedule planning, HCP call rate, call strike rate and execution of territory action plans.
    • Execution of “hybrid/remote interaction model”.

    Compliance

    • Application of the Code Management system guiding compliance for all daily activities, to assist the leadership team to ensure that all activities within the team and region, comply with the WHO International Code for the marketing of Breastmilk substitutes, Nestle Instructions, and the local Code.

    Advocacy:

    • Ensure increased advocacy towards Nestle Infant Nutrition products and Nestle Nutrition services, when detailing to HCP's and HCI’s, through applying the acquired functional competency skills and key account management.
    • Seek and build strategic relationships with key contacts in both private and government sector.
    • Driving recommendation / advocacy at an Institutional level and with Health Care Professionals.

    What will make you successful?

    • BSc Dietetics/ Nutrition, Nursing, Marketing, and Business Management degree holder
    • 2 years’ experience in Medical Delegate role or a representative in the pharmaceutical industry will be a benefit.
    • Experience with data management using a digital device and MS Excel intermediate experience required.
    • Must have a valid driver’s license.
    • Must be able to speak English fluently– additional languages are beneficial.
    • Must have good planning, organizing, communication and negotiation skills.
    • Must be able to work independently, self-starter, solution orientated, adaptable and result driven.
    • Must be willing to travel (including trips away from home).
    • Computer literate, MS Office, MS Excel intermediate level with data analysis experience
    • Experience with virtual engagement.

    Fitter

    A day in the life of a Fitter:

    • Carry out the planned maintenance required on plant.                                                
    • Incumbent has to be pro-active and prevent breakdowns on his/her patrols and shows initiative to continuously improve equipment performance.                                                 
    • Install, service, repair and maintain existing and new equipment.                                             
    • Follow up and recommend actions to overcome and improve problems encountered 
    • Attend to mechanical faults and breakdowns in all areas of the factory.                                    
    • Analyzing, investigating, and eliminating re-current faults.                                          
    • Improve on functional maintenance, cleaning and reliability of equipment               
    • Manage minor projects and contractors in Industrial Services                                                  
    • Plant knowledge and able to operate all industrial services equipment                 
    • Repairs must be carried out quickly (first time right) and efficiently.                                
    • Maintain high standard of work.                                                   
    • Ensure machine reliability and availability for production targets to be met.                   
    • Undertakes to work shift, standby and overtime as per company requirements.                    
    • Lockout & permit procedure to be used at all times when any person could be exposed to danger. 
    • Ensure any dangerous conditions must be made safe immediately.                                          
    • To correct errors on drawings and update drawings.                                      
    • Complete the necessary administrative tasks for AMM, SHE, PMO`s.                                      
    • Actively involved in projects and TPM                                                 
    • Interact with production people.                                                   
    • Interact with suppliers.                                                     
    • Interact with contractors.

    What will make you successful?

    • Grade 12 (Maths and Science) and Fitter Trade Test
    • 2-3 years’ experience as a Fitter, preferably in a manufacturing or industrial setting 
    • Strong knowledge of mechanical systems, including hydraulics, pneumatics, and rotating equipment.
    • Skilled in using precision tools, machining equipment, and hand tools.
    • Proficient in reading and interpreting technical drawings, diagrams, and manuals.
    • Ability to diagnose and troubleshoot mechanical faults effectively.
    • Excellent problem-solving skills and attention to detail.
    • Good communications and teamwork skills
    • Good awareness of safety and quality standards.
